Core Responsibilities

  • Project Lead responsible for coordinating and developing utility-owned thermal energy network pilot projects
  • Develop successful utility-owned business models and supportive statewide regulatory framework
  • Design rates for each pilot project in coordination with Rate Engineering
  • Develop customer agreement templates and communicate scope and objectives to stakeholders
  • Manage regulatory process of future filings and develop relationships with industry experts
  • Develop and forecast budgets, review project invoices, and provide customer service support
  • Lead benefit-cost analyses and perform other related tasks as required
  • Ensure safe work practices are followed and the environment is fully protected
